Type
ORACLE
Validation date
2024-09-19 19:02: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0123,
    "usd": 0.01373
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001B37051862DB8DC537A42676F76367B07CE06BDF497BF47409E0C40C726792CE0

Previous signature

2FDCF8781E5A69CE2AEDF5EA1B326170CA6A8DC2C9A923D9E1C9D5DD9238A4734BFF2934ACBAF6F14496130A7FE69A461D8C7E98B7CCBA2C862F74440438DB01

Origin signature

304502210096444C7BE099994A2D6A056458C8B5E49A1BD198B82F3F9BB9121AADC78BBCD102204AE4014530FF3C8F2F0E89138A623F3D5145747B47646CAA0B24F50840571EFF

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

002E71C60B2347636BD7028E5549001B715FF7EF17379E1E30B1D209B07357F508

Coordinator signature

70BF5E8B0CB346BE65E7F89F73978E610E5FDE59A403FAD1B3C7BD1F03E3B8E263D599BD4DAB61C189EF3BCF8AE9EC30D889C6F798B243CFBFEC35D352FD4100

Validator #1 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#1 signature

3F67CB7C6CE340B8F126BB4E2F22DE7FB45E8900561DC8977CF1CD6323FDF801EDCD17500E09C10599093598FA78DD64EA085A41064BD4531BFD5BF3FED9500E

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

A31B9D4E64EA64EFE7E8E2D86E64309CF0AB23B2CB197AAA3F1EF0D9CA5DA96DF6933F4EED58FF6E1D10255E18E9CD54EFD5EC8922873CFA8D37DEE96988170E